Lies For Men Poem by Stephan van Pinksteren

Lies For Men



Grief, darkness and despair.
Try to run, try to hide,
Before it catches you there.

Further doesn't seem far enough,
There's no escape there's return.
You have to deal with the stuff.

Crying out for salvation,
Fighting and struggling for the end.
Hoping for this final reincarnation.

In the deep hole of nothingness
Shadows of darkness wrap around me.
Turning faith into sadness.

The believes of men are alive,
Twisting and turning their way in.
It's the hope to have their revive.
